Utetes scrutator (Tobias, 1977)

Taxonomic History / Nomenclature
This species was originally described as Opius scrutator by Tobias (1977). It was later formally transferred from Opius to Utetes by Wharton (1997). Utetes had been recognized as a subgenus of Opius by Fischer (1972), and later elevated to generic rank by Wharton (1988). However, most of the species that attack Tephritidae were not formally transferred to Utetes until 1997, after Utetes had been redefined (Wharton 1997).

Utetes scrutator was treated as a junior synonym of Utetes magnus by Fischer (1983).

Biology / Hosts
The original description was based on specimens reared from Rhagoletis sp. and Carpomya schineri (Tobias 1977).
